Pescaria Brava is a municipality located in the state of Santa Catarina, Brazil, with GPS coordinates of -28.3743, -48.88277. It is situated in the southern region of Brazil, known for its lush landscapes and coastal scenery. The city falls within the America/Sao_Paulo timezone, aligning it with the Eastern Time Zone in Brazil.
Pescaria Brava is primarily known for its fishing and tourism activities, attracting visitors to its beaches and natural sites. The area’s economic activities often revolve around agriculture and fishing, contributing to the local culture and lifestyle. Being in close proximity to larger urban centers, Pescaria Brava serves as a quieter destination for those seeking to enjoy the natural beauty of Santa Catarina.

Attractions and Activities in Pescaria Brava
Pescaria Brava is a small coastal municipality located in the state of Santa Catarina, Brazil. Known for its picturesque beaches and natural beauty, the area attracts visitors seeking a peaceful retreat amid stunning coastal scenery. The region is characterized by its lush greenery and the Atlantic Forest, which provides opportunities for outdoor activities such as hiking and birdwatching.
Culturally, Pescaria Brava reflects the traditional lifestyle of coastal communities in Santa Catarina, with fishing being a significant aspect of local life. The municipality also celebrates its maritime heritage through various local events, often showcasing regional cuisine that features fresh seafood. Visitors can enjoy the tranquil atmosphere of the beaches, which are less crowded compared to other popular destinations in the state, making it an ideal spot for relaxation and enjoying nature.
